Participate in the Investor Program as a financial intermediary
To submit an application to participate as a financial intermediary in the Investor Program, you must meet the following conditions:
Be an authorized trust company or be registered as an investment dealer
Either be authorized to carry out trust company activities, or be registered as an investment dealer for at least the last three years, which is not suspended or subject to a condition or restriction inconsistent with your participation
Have your head office and executive office in Québec, including management and administration responsible for monitoring your annual operating plans and budgets, for at least three years
If the application to participate is submitted by a person who is not employed by the business that is applying to become a financial intermediary, be sure to submit the power of attorney form and sign it in accordance with the instructions below.
Handwritten signatures must be used on all required forms, declarations and documents. The following electronic signatures are also accepted:
a handwritten signature made using a technological tool (e.g., a stylus, touchscreen or mouse);
a digital handwritten signature (e.g., the image of a signature).
Digital signatures (generated using a digital certificate produced with a specialized tool) or typewritten signatures are not accepted.
Upon receipt of this application, a confirmation of receipt will be sent to you by email. If the review of your application confirms that you meet the conditions, you will be required to sign a participation agreement before starting your functions as a financial intermediary.
